18. m Print X offs Selection 80 80 dot wi Adjust the vertical origin of coordinate 00 tem Print Y offs Selection 80 80 dot Wi Adjust the print head vertical offset 000 TPH Y offs Selection 120 120 dot 135 Set the label stop position 000 Selection 080 120 dot 42 SISLIITLU Ver 2 3 air Repeat the previous label when error occurs Enable eig Error reprint When the error occurs and the printing stops this function will reprint the label which was interrupted Selection Enable Disable Gel Set the cancel mode Page Cancel mode This function allows users to cancel printing complete immediately or after completing a label Selection Page complete immediate 43 5 2 4 Test SISCISCO Ver 2 3 Parameter Explanation Print all the printer configurations tl Print Configuration Print test Print the programmed file to verify if the printer works properly t Label calibration Calibrate the label Ber Dump mode Print the Dump mode information Cutter function test Cutter 5 2 5 Memory Parameter Explanation Shows the available memory size on SD card and SDRAM Ge Free size List the stored forms images and fonts in SD card and GE List SDRAM EX Delete file Delete the stored forms images and fonts in SD card and SDRAM eX Clear memory Clear all the stored forms images and fonts in SD card and SDRAM 5 2 6 Form Pa

25. rameter Explanation Execute the form stored in the SD card or SDRAM Run the form m HH Auto form This function allows users to run automatically the selected form stored in memory when users re power on the printer 44 SISCISCO Ver 2 3 5 2 7 Warning message Icon No form found Explanation Form in SD card or SDRAM is not found Check if the files are exactly stored in the memory device No Image found Image in SD card or SDRAM is not found Check if the image is exactly stored in the memory device No font found Font in SD card or SDRAM is not found Check if the font is exactly stored in the memory device No F W found Firmware files are not stored in the SD card when updating the firmware No Batt found Battery is not installed in the printer when setting time and date Check if the battery power runs out or not installed well Password error Wrong password is entered Enter the correct password to modify the protected parameters Printer cannot write the data to SD card Unlock the SD card No cutter found Cutter is not installed on printer when execute the cutter test No SD found SD card in not installed in printer when updating the printer Check if printer is well inserted in printer Cutter jam Cutter jams when execute the cutter test Check if the labels stick in cutter No Ether found Ethernet module is not inst
